Q: Do
I need a permit to hold a party in the park if there
are more than twenty people?
A: Yes,
any event with more than twenty people requires a
permit from Parks.
Q: Where
can I have a barbecue in The Bronx? Do I need a permit
to do so?
A: Yes,
you need a permit to barbecue, you may barbecue in
designated areas at the following locations:
1-Pelham Bay Park
2-Van Cortlandt Park
3-Orchard Beach
4-Crotona Park

Q: How
far ahead of time should I apply for a permit to hold
an event?
A: You
should apply 1 month in advance.

Q: On
average, how long will it take to process my application?
A: You
should allow for 1 month for your application to be
processed.
Q: Is
there a fee for the permit?
A: There
is a non-refundable processing fee of $25.00 (no cash).
It can be a check or money order made out to NYC Parks
& Rec.
